Emmitt Smith
No running back in NFL history ran for more yards over their career than Emmitt Smith. He is one of four running backs to lead the NFL in rushing three or more consecutive seasons. Smith led the league in rushing and won the Super Bowl in the same year three times (1992, 1993, and 1995), a feat that had never previously been done before.
In his post-NFL days, Smith has become an avid Real Estate developer, using the copious earnings he made while playing football. In his first deal, Smith helped the firm sign Mervyn’s, a California-based department store chain, to anchor a $45 million, 230,000-square-foot project in Phoenix, Arizona. Smith also co-founded ESmith Legacy, a Baltimore-based company that specializes in commercial real estate development and investment management. He serves as its Chairman of the Board and Chief Executive Officer. He’s also made various television appearances, including on Dancing with the Stars, the sitcom How I Met Your Mother, and the game show Deal or No Deal.
